Font Size: a A A

Physical Network Based Replica Consistency Maintenance In P2P Systems

Posted on:2011-06-18Degree:MasterType:Thesis
Country:ChinaCandidate:Z L CaiFull Text:PDF
GTID:2178360308971028Subject:Computer application technology
Abstract/Summary:PDF Full Text Request
Replica technology is an efficient way to improve P2P system's scalability, fault tolerance, availability, and reduce the query response time. Replica, as an important part of P2P technology, has get more and more attention by people. In P2P network, that is, special resource has been distributed in duplicate nodes, these nodes constitute a replica network of the resource. How to maintain and manage the node has been called the replica management, it specifically include replica of creation, orientation, selection and replica consistency maintenance etc. Replica management in P2P network is closely related to the performance of P2P systems. If the replica cannot be managed well, it won't act in proper role and even reduce P2P system performance.Previous P2P replica research focuses on the search strategy and creating strategy. This static replica technology applies only to providing static data sharing P2P networks, along with the development of P2P technology. Today, data updating operation is more and more frequent, it is urgent to find an effective consistency maintenance algorithm to ensure the consistency of the replica.In this thesis, we first introduces the relevant knowledge of the replica management, and then analyses the present research at home and abroad, introduces the common strategy based on flooding consistency maintenance algorithm, and its improved algorithm, as well as the algorithm based on the data structure of the chain,the tree and the ring such as UPTRec SCOPE, PATCOM, etc. With the analysis of the advantages and disadvantages of these algorithm, we put up the Bandwidth and Delay based replica Consistency Maintenance Algorithm in P2P Systems named BDCMA, which takes into account the latency between nodes, and their bandwidth, creating a Bandwidth and Delay based replica Message propagation Tree BDMT updating the message, so that it can spread rapidly updating message and achieve replica consistency purposes. Through analysis, we can learn that with the scale of the system, the reliability in BDCMA algorithm increases, the coverage is high, redundancy is less, consistency maintenance time is short, etc.
Keywords/Search Tags:P2P, replica, consistency, update, Physical network, Logical Network
PDF Full Text Request
Related items